British lawyers for Andrew and Tristan Tate are preparing legal action against the UK's extradition request from the US. They argue that ongoing criminal proceedings in Romania should be resolved first. The lawyers have initiated a judicial review to challenge the legality of the extradition request. They emphasize that extraditing the Tates while Romanian cases are active would hinder their defense preparation. The Tates, who hold dual US and UK citizenship, were arrested in Miami after the UK sought their extradition for serious charges, which they deny. Their legal situation involves three jurisdictions: Romania, the US, and the UK.
